Major portions of this huge state is in severe trouble with the state of the floods, via many different rivers, whole towns are being evacuated, major highways and hundreds of roads are closed, so food supplies for humans and animals are on hold, peoples houses and sheds severely damaged or ruined for good, and businesses losing all their supplies and stock.
severe animal/stock losses
and of course the wide array of crops, whether it be wheat, pineapples, bananas, corn, melons and so it goes on.
Cities such as Bundaberg (producers of that special Rum), Rockhampton, Chinchilla and many other places are in real crisis. Some dams are so full that near Bundaberg 2 times the water of Sydney Harbour is gushing over this dam's spillway - every day!!! These floods will continue moving down for weeks, and that's before clean up starts.
For example in the Gemfields, the wonderful small city of Emerald has a river - Nogoa - which is due to rise "50 feet above its normal level" - 80 percent of this city will go under water by tomorrow - some 10,000 occupants are being, and will be evacuated.
